S

stupid

not able to learn much; not intelligent

subject

the person or thing being discussed, studied or written about

submarine

an underwater ship

substance

the material of which something is made (a solid, liquid or gas)

substitute

to put or use in place of another; n. a person or thing put or used in place of another

subversion

an attempt to weaken or destroy a political system or government, usually secretly

succeed

to reach a goal or thing desired; to produce a planned result

such

of this or that kind; of the same kind as; similar to

sudden

not expected; without warning; done or carried out quickly or without preparation

suffer

to feel pain in the body or mind; to receive or experience hurt or sadness
